概括
由于SARS-CoV-2的传播,开发新的抗病毒药物至关重要. 本综述涵盖了COVID-19和其他人类冠状病毒治疗的临床进展.

背景情况:
- 由于SARS-CoV-2的全球传播,需要新的治疗方法.
- 目前的COVID-19治疗方法面临诸如有效性有限,对变种敏感性降低,口服生物利用性差等挑战.
- 迫切需要针对SARS-CoV-2及其变种和其他人类冠状病毒 (HCoV) 有效的强效,广泛的抗病毒药物.

主要成果:
- 很少有抗病毒药物对抗COVID-19具有令人满意的临床疗效.
- 引起关注的SARS-CoV-2变种 (VOCs) 的出现导致药物敏感性降低.
- 局限的口服生物可用性限制了一些抗病毒药物的临床效用.
结论:
- 持续的研究对于开发有效和广泛适用的抗病毒药物至关重要.
- 未来的抗病毒药物必须具有增强的功效,更广泛的频谱活性和有利的药理动力学特征.
- 解决耐药性和生物可用性问题是对抗当前和未来的冠状病毒威胁的关键.
